Emu On The Loose In North Jersey
Anyone with information on who the flightless bird belongs to is asked to call the police. Or Doug.
SUSSEX COUNTY, NJ — An emu has been found on the loose in Sussex County, according to a local animal shelter.
On Saturday, the Hopatcong Animal Shelter posted on social media that an emu was spotted in Byram off Waterloo Road.
The animal shelter posted photos of the flightless bird in a wooded area.

Anyone with information on the emu’s origins is asked to contact the Byram Police Department at 973-940-5500.
